Early Menopause and Weak Heart Function May Accelerate Brain Changes

11 Dec 2025

Description

Menopause, which typically occurs between age 44 and 55, marks the natural end of menstruation and fertility, and is confirmed after 12 consecutive months without menstruation A 2025 study presented at The Menopause Society Annual Meeting found that women who experienced earlier menopause and had weaker heart function showed more signs of brain aging Cardiovascular disease is the leading cause of death in women, and Alzheimer's affects women nearly twice as often as men Falling estrogen and progesterone levels affect every system โ€” blood vessels stiffen, sleep and mood fluctuate, and metabolism slows Menopause is not the end of vitality โ€” it's a biological reset. Incorporating a nutrient-rich diet and a healthy lifestyle can restore balance and boost energy
